Constraints on UHECR sources and their environments, from fitting UHECR spectrum and composition, and neutrinos and gamma-rays.
Abstract
We perform high-precision joint fitting of the Auger extragalactic spectrum and composition with IceCube astrophysical neutrino spectrum and upper limits, and Fermi-LAT extragalactic gamma-ray spectrum to constrain the properties of UHECR sources, the source environments, source evolution and distance to nearest source. At present, the largest source of uncertainty comes from LHC-tuned hadronic event generators, limiting the ability to derive decisive conclusions on all of the above topics. Nonetheless, we can obtain interesting constraints on UHECR, neutrino and gamma-ray sources.
